Home
last modified time | relevance | path

Searched refs:skb_to_sgvec (Results 1 – 19 of 19) sorted by relevance

/linux-6.14.4/net/ipv4/
Desp4.c577 err = skb_to_sgvec(skb, sg, in esp_output_tail()
605 err = skb_to_sgvec(skb, dsg, in esp_output_tail()
941 err = skb_to_sgvec(skb, sg, 0, skb->len); in esp_input()
/linux-6.14.4/net/ipv6/
Desp6.c608 err = skb_to_sgvec(skb, sg, in esp6_output_tail()
636 err = skb_to_sgvec(skb, dsg, in esp6_output_tail()
983 ret = skb_to_sgvec(skb, sg, 0, skb->len); in esp6_input()
/linux-6.14.4/drivers/net/wireguard/
Dsend.c213 if (skb_to_sgvec(skb, sg, sizeof(struct message_data), in encrypt_packet()
Dreceive.c275 if (skb_to_sgvec(skb, sg, 0, skb->len) <= 0) in decrypt_packet()
/linux-6.14.4/net/tls/
Dtls_device_fallback.c293 if (skb_to_sgvec(skb, &sg_in[i], tcp_payload_offset, payload_len) < 0) in fill_sg_in()
Dtls_sw.c1567 err = skb_to_sgvec(skb, &sgin[1], in tls_decrypt_sg()
1577 err = skb_to_sgvec(clear_skb, &sgout[1], prot->prepend_size, in tls_decrypt_sg()
/linux-6.14.4/net/core/
Dskmsg.c537 num_sge = skb_to_sgvec(skb, msg->sg.data, off, len); in sk_psock_skb_ingress_enqueue()
547 num_sge = skb_to_sgvec(skb, msg->sg.data, off, len); in sk_psock_skb_ingress_enqueue()
Dskbuff.c5125 int skb_to_sgvec(struct sk_buff *skb, struct scatterlist *sg, int offset, int len) in skb_to_sgvec() function
5136 EXPORT_SYMBOL_GPL(skb_to_sgvec);
/linux-6.14.4/net/rxrpc/
Drxkad.c444 ret = skb_to_sgvec(skb, sg, sp->offset, 8); in rxkad_verify_packet_1()
518 ret = skb_to_sgvec(skb, sg, sp->offset, sp->len); in rxkad_verify_packet_2()
/linux-6.14.4/drivers/net/ipa/
Dgsi_trans.c472 ret = skb_to_sgvec(skb, sg, 0, skb->len); in gsi_trans_skb_add()
/linux-6.14.4/net/tipc/
Dcrypto.c780 rc = skb_to_sgvec(skb, sg, 0, skb->len); in tipc_aead_encrypt()
909 rc = skb_to_sgvec(skb, sg, 0, skb->len); in tipc_aead_decrypt()
/linux-6.14.4/drivers/net/wireless/mediatek/mt76/
Dusb.c845 urb->num_sgs = skb_to_sgvec(skb, urb->sg, 0, skb->len); in mt76u_tx_setup_buffers()
/linux-6.14.4/drivers/net/
Dmacsec.c668 ret = skb_to_sgvec(skb, sg, 0, skb->len); in macsec_encrypt()
905 ret = skb_to_sgvec(skb, sg, 0, skb->len); in macsec_decrypt()
Dvirtio_net.c3228 num_sg = skb_to_sgvec(skb, sq->sg, 0, skb->len); in xmit_skb()
3235 num_sg = skb_to_sgvec(skb, sq->sg + 1, 0, skb->len); in xmit_skb()
/linux-6.14.4/drivers/net/wireless/intel/iwlwifi/pcie/
Dtx.c1892 orig_nents = skb_to_sgvec(skb, sgt->sgl, offset, skb->len - offset); in iwl_pcie_prep_tso()
/linux-6.14.4/drivers/net/ethernet/xilinx/
Dxilinx_axienet_main.c890 ret = skb_to_sgvec(skb, skbuf_dma->sgl, 0, skb->len); in axienet_start_xmit_dmaengine()
/linux-6.14.4/include/linux/
Dskbuff.h1406 int __must_check skb_to_sgvec(struct sk_buff *skb, struct scatterlist *sg,
/linux-6.14.4/drivers/net/ethernet/freescale/dpaa2/
Ddpaa2-eth.c928 num_sg = skb_to_sgvec(skb, scl, 0, skb->len); in dpaa2_eth_build_sg_fd()
/linux-6.14.4/drivers/net/ethernet/hisilicon/hns3/
Dhns3_enet.c2220 nents = skb_to_sgvec(skb, sgt->sgl, 0, skb->len); in hns3_handle_tx_sgl()